The Purpose-Driven Genealogy

September 18, 2024 By Peter Krol

Have you wondered what to do with the genealogies of the Bible? In his piece “Why Genealogies?” Jacob Toman explains what role the Bible’s genealogies play, along with examples of some of the most significant genealogies in the Bible. Toman looks at Genesis 11, 1 Chronicles (with implications for Ezra-Nehemiah), and Matthew 1.

These lists give the reader of the Bible a historical account that shapes an overarching story worthy of reading, worthy of remembering, and worthy of our study.

Bible Interpretation that Dignifies God as Original Author

July 13, 2022 By Peter Krol

Jacob Toman has a thoughtful post on how to think about Bible interpretation. It is quite common and tempting to interpret the Bible in a way that focuses on “what it means to me.” However:

When we read and interpret the Bible, we should seek to do so in a manner that if we were to have a conversation with God, God would have no corrections for us. This means our interpretation should defer to what God intended in a passage, and also how God chose to communicate that passage, through a historical writer. 

Any meaning that God himself would disagree with, however meaningful it may be to the reader, fails to dignify God or do justice to his truth.
